Is there a post or announcement or any information on what is going on?
The release notes are very cryptic.


Zimbra Drive is declared Stable as of this release. If you had deployed with Beta, please refer to Known Issues.
When sharing a file in Drive, an email can be automatically sent to collaborators.
Users can now download entire folders from Drive via a new Download option on folder menus and context menus.
Reminder: Legacy Zimbra Drive based on Nextcloud / Owncloud integration has been renamed Open Drive, and is compatible with:
NextCloud versions 9, 10, 11, 12 and 13 only (See NextCloud store for latest.)
ownCloud versions 9.0, 9.1, and 10 only

I didn't deploy beta with 8.8.12 (as advised) so my users now see "Open Drive" tabs.
Does that mean Zimbra installs a new instance of something like NextCloud? does my existing NextCloud need to be migrated?

No, Zimbra does not deploy any owncloud (or similar) new instance.

You can disable that for your users, for instance at a COS level (just disable that zimlet)
